Date format error

Hello,

 

I Have a set of 4 Excel files in folder I, Through the get data  folder option  i loaded them, now when I am trying to transform data for one of the columns from text to date format i am getting an error 

 

"ole db or odbc error "  data format error  external table is not in the expected format

 

How can i solve this

Check that the excel files are of .xlsx and not .xls file types. If not, you need to resave them as Microsoft Excel Workbook.

 

Thanks for ur help , however the file are stored in Microsoft Excel Worksheet (.XLSX) format only. what else could be the reason .
